How can probability be calculated?

Number of outcomes divided by total possible outcomes

The method for calculating probability involves determining the likelihood of a specific outcome occurring in relation to all possible outcomes. To find the probability of an event, you take the number of favorable outcomes for that event and divide it by the total number of possible outcomes in the sample space. This ratio provides a measure of how likely the event is to occur, expressed as a fraction, decimal, or percentage.

For example, if you are rolling a fair six-sided die and want to find the probability of rolling a 3, there is one favorable outcome (rolling a 3) and a total of six possible outcomes (1 through 6). Thus, the probability of rolling a 3 is 1/6. This approach applies broadly across various probability scenarios, making it a foundational principle in both theoretical and experimental probability.
